Naval Engineering and Its Role in Saudi Arabia’s Yachting Market Expansion

Naval engineering plays a vital role in the development and expansion of various maritime sectors, particularly in Saudi Arabia’s yachting market. With the Kingdom’s Vision 2030 initiative promoting tourism and economic diversification, the yachting industry is set to experience significant growth.

The foundations of naval engineering involve the design, construction, maintenance, and repair of ships and marine structures. In Saudi Arabia, this expertise is essential for enhancing the yachting industry, which is becoming a key component of luxurious leisure activities for both locals and tourists.

One of the primary aspects of naval engineering relevant to Saudi Arabia’s expanding yachting market is the emphasis on sustainable design and environmentally friendly practices. As global awareness regarding environmental conservation grows, the demand for eco-friendly yachts has surged. Naval engineers in Saudi Arabia are focusing on creating vessels that minimize emissions and utilize sustainable materials, aligning with the Kingdom’s goals for sustainable development.

Moreover, with Saudi Arabia’s vast coastline along the Red Sea and the Arabian Gulf, the potential for recreational boating and water sports is immense. Naval engineering contributes to this by facilitating the design of custom yachts that cater to the specific needs and preferences of affluent customers. These bespoke vessels not only promote the luxurious lifestyle but also enhance the overall experience of yachting in Saudi waters.

The rise of marinas and waterfront developments across the Kingdom is another critical factor fostering the advancement of the yachting market. State-of-the-art naval engineering ensures that these infrastructures are built to withstand the unique maritime conditions found in the region. As more marinas are constructed, they become hubs for yachting activities, attracting both local enthusiasts and international tourists.

Additionally, naval engineering supports the training and development of skilled professionals in the marine industry. Educational institutions in Saudi Arabia are increasingly offering programs focused on naval architecture and marine engineering. This emphasis on education not only creates job opportunities but also ensures that the country has a workforce capable of meeting the rising demands of the yachting market.

Furthermore, collaboration between domestic and international companies is fostering innovation within the sector. Partnerships can lead to the transfer of technology and knowledge, enhancing the expertise available in Saudi Arabia. As local naval engineering firms partner with international yacht builders, they bring cutting-edge designs and advanced construction techniques to the Kingdom's yachting industry.

In conclusion, the interplay between naval engineering and the yachting market is crucial for Saudi Arabia's ambitions in leisure and tourism. With a strong focus on sustainability, custom design, infrastructure development, and education, naval engineering serves as a backbone for the growth of this luxurious sector. As the country moves towards a more vibrant marine economy, the yachting market is poised for remarkable expansion, offering both recreational opportunities and economic benefits for the Kingdom.
